About this listen
Are you a woman working in construction who has been overlooked for a promotion, bullied at work or harassed on site, without redress or resolution?
Are you a man who's felt pressured to join in with 'site banter' to fit in or seen women mistreated at work but didn't know how to help?
The industry is failing women – but it's failing men too.
Building Women is a call to action, showing how we can all work together to promote gender equality, improve the culture in construction and make things better for everyone. Based on research conducted with over 1,000 participants, it illustrates women's lived experiences and workplace challenges and offers tangible solutions to bring about change.
Listen to this book to discover:
- Why the industry is struggling to recruit and retain women
- What issues women in construction face and how they affect men too
- What allyship is, how it can help and how to put it into practice
- What actions you can take right now to create more inclusive and supportive work environments
